What Is Insulated Siding?

Insulated siding is similar to traditional vinyl siding but includes a rigid foam insulation layer attached behind each panel. This additional layer helps reduce thermal bridging, which occurs when heat escapes through wall studs and exterior materials.

Unlike standard siding, insulated siding is designed to provide both protection and improved thermal performance.

Key Features of Insulated Siding

Most insulated siding systems include:

  • Rigid foam insulation backing
  • Durable vinyl exterior panels
  • Improved panel stability and thickness
  • Enhanced weather resistance

The foam insulation fits tightly against the exterior wall, creating a more consistent barrier that helps regulate indoor temperatures.

How Insulated Siding Improves Energy Efficiency

One of the main advantages of insulated siding is its ability to reduce heat transfer through exterior walls.

In Chicago’s cold winters, heat naturally moves from inside the home toward the colder outdoor environment. Without proper insulation, that heat escapes more easily, forcing your heating system to work harder.

Insulated siding helps slow this heat loss.

Reduced Thermal Bridging

Wall studs can act as pathways for heat transfer. Insulated siding covers these areas with a continuous insulation layer, helping minimize energy loss.

Improved Air Sealing

Although siding itself is not a complete air barrier, insulated siding can help reduce small gaps and drafts that contribute to energy inefficiency.

Better Temperature Stability

Homes with insulated siding often experience more stable indoor temperatures because the exterior wall system provides additional thermal protection.

This means fewer cold spots during winter and less heat entering the home during summer.

Benefits Beyond Energy Efficiency

While improved insulation is a major advantage, insulated siding offers several additional benefits for homeowners in the Chicago area.

Increased Exterior Durability

Chicago weather can be tough on building materials. Wind, snow, ice, and heavy rain all place stress on exterior surfaces.

The rigid foam backing in insulated siding provides extra support to the siding panels, helping them resist impact and maintain their shape over time.

Reduced Outside Noise

Insulated siding can also help reduce sound transfer from outside.

For homes located near busy streets or train lines, this added sound dampening can noticeably improve indoor comfort.

Improved Curb Appeal

Insulated siding often has a thicker profile than traditional vinyl siding, giving the exterior a more solid and refined appearance.

Modern siding options also come in a wide variety of colors, textures, and styles designed to complement both traditional and contemporary homes.

Low Maintenance

Unlike wood siding, insulated vinyl siding does not require painting or staining. It is designed to resist moisture, fading, and insect damage, making it easier to maintain over time.

How Much Energy Savings Can You Expect?

Energy savings from insulated siding vary depending on the home’s existing insulation, construction, and age.

For many Chicago homes—especially older properties with limited wall insulation—insulated siding can provide noticeable improvements in energy efficiency.

While it may not replace the need for proper wall insulation inside the home, it works as a complementary layer that enhances overall thermal performance.

Homeowners often report benefits such as:

  • Lower heating costs during winter
  • Reduced cooling demands in summer
  • Improved comfort near exterior walls
  • More consistent indoor temperatures

Over time, these improvements can help offset the investment in exterior upgrades.
